Research Abstract |
1. Adrenal androgen, DHEA, is important for recurrence of prostate cancer. Prostate cancer stromal cells and prostate cancer cells coordinately activate the androgen receptor through synthesis of T and DHT from DHEA. 2. Tranilast inhibits hormone refractory prostate cancer cell proliferation and suppresses TGF-β-associated osteoblastic changes. 3. We identified CTEN, one of important genes that is associated with paclitaxel resistance. Expression of CTEN recovered paclitacel-resistance.
